NAC/QQ/5100 Pilot Support Service for Child Sexual Abuse/Exploitation Under 13 Years Old
Notice Description
Introduction North Ayrshire Council ("NAC") are looking to notify the market of this future contract opportunity. The procurement exercise will be carried out via Public Contract Scotland-Tender. It will be published on Public Contract Scotland-Tender week commencing 3rd May 2021. NAC welcomes expressions of interest from service providers, by completing the questionnaire and returning to murraythompson@north-ayrshire.gov.uk before close of business Friday 30th April 2021. Background North, South and East Ayrshire Health and Social Care Partnerships are jointly commissioning a specialist, therapeutic service for children under 13 years of age who are experiencing or have previously experienced child sexual abuse and/or exploitation. This is a new service and although there are difficulties in establishing an estimate of the number of children affected, statistics indicate that instances for age groups under 13 years old are significantly increasing. Whole family recovery is recommended and it is important that non-abusive family members have access to support themselves and are involved in the process of recovery for their children. Estimated Total Resources The pilot will run for 12 months and will inform future commissioning. Budget has been allocated as follows: - South Ayrshire GBP 10,000 East Ayrshire GBP 10,000 North Ayrshire GBP 20,000 Total GBP 40,000 Timescales NAC hope to appoint a service provider at the end of May/beginning June 2021. The contract duration is 12 months. This is a 1-year pilot, and NAC may move to a longer duration contract next time around. Place of Performance The service will be delivered within the communities of North, South and East Ayrshire. Flexibility in location of service delivery will be required taking into account individual circumstances. Additional Information Staff Training and Supervision Staff must be trained to work with children under 13 years old and who have experienced traumatic events. Therapists must be appropriately qualified and registered with the Health and Care Professions Council or equivalent. For example, play therapist must be registered with the British Association of Play Therapy Training; drama therapist must be registered with the British Association of Drama Therapists; music therapists must be registered with the British Association of Music Therapy. Clinical supervision is an essential part of working therapeutically with clients. Therefore, there is a requirement for therapists to receive regular supervision which for many is a minimum of one and a half hours a month from a clinical supervisor. Procurement Procedure Taking into account the available budget this procurement will be conducted as a Quick Quote.
